Summary
For 1Q, Nomura Corporate Bond Fund Institutional Class shares underperformed the Fund's benchmark, the Bloomberg US Corporate Bond Index.
Security selection contributed to performance, driven by an underweight to long-dated issues which lagged amid a Treasury selloff.
Security selection generated positive performance for the quarter, driven in part by avoiding Paramount, which was downgraded to high yield after winning the bidding war for Warner Brothers.
